Brind Beats Botwright In Washington Summit

England's Stephanie Brind pulled off one her best wins in recent times when she upset compatriot Vicky Botwright, the third seed, in the quarter-finals of the Women's Washington Squash Summit in Washington DC, USA.

Sixth seed Brind, a former world No4 who is now at 15 in the WISPA world rankings, was twice behind the world No11 from Manchester before punishing her opponent in the fifth game to record a 2-9 9-6 8-10 9-4 9-0 victory.

The 26-year-old from Greenhithe in Kent now meets fellow countrywoman Linda Charman, the top seed who ended unseeded Scot Pamela Nimmo's run in a 9-4 9-1 9-2 scoreline.

The other semi-final will also provide English interest as Rebecca Macree takes on Egypt's Omneya Abdel Kawy.  Macree, the 2nd seed from Essex, beat unseeded Egyptian Engy Kheirallah 9-0 9-6 9-1 while fourth-seeded Kawy cruised to a 9-3 9-5 9-4 victory over local favourite Latasha Khan, the eight seed from the USA.
